About the opportunity The key objectives of the Registered Midwife - Clinical Research Coordinator position is to support high quality clinical research and maintain optimum health care to research participants at the standard of practice, in accordance with the National Health Medical and Research Council (NHMRC), Good Clinical Practice (GCP) Guidelines and the International Committee of Harmonisation (ICH).
The incumbent will contribute to the research team lead by a nominated Principal Investigator (PI), and develop research expertise through the pursuit of defined projects relevant to a specific service group within the Townsville Hospital and Health Service (THHS).
The title of the study is: Developing novel tests to detect fetal growth restrictions in regional and remote areas.
PLEASE NOTE - This is a temporary part-time role, up to two (2) years, working 30.4 hours per fortnight (with a possibility of an additional 12 months extension).
